MyHeritage DNA Ethnicities Estimates
MyHeritage offers access to 42 different ethnicities including Irish, Jewish, Native American, Japanese, and numerous others. The estimate breaks down your ethnicity into percentages. A list of regions is provided of your ancestors’ families, including your mother’s and father’s side. Each one has its own percentage in your genetic material.
These percentages can be explored using a map made available by MyHeritage. It displays shared ethnicities and ancestral places, including significant occasions like deaths and births.
The DNA Test
You can create a free MyHeritage account MyHeritage to get started with the test. This account can be utilized in the kit to collect the details. The kit will apply a swab placed inside of your cheek for 45 seconds. After that, you pour the saliva in the vials supplied and send your kit back to business.
Any age group may take the test. Even infants can take it with the permission from the parental or legal guardians. This test is also helpful for those who are elderly as they’re more difficult to process of producing saliva.

DNA Matching
It’s possible to find DNA match using the privacy settings of the website. It compares your information with others to help determine potential relatives. It could result in a situation which you can match your fourth or fifth cousins. They ensure that even the distant cousins are automatically included.
When there are more matches, chances are that the connection could be valid. It all depends on the amount of common genetic sequences.

MyHeritage Data Privacy
Any information given to MyHeritage is utilized for internal purposes. They analyze the relationships between families, test DNA samples, and raw DNA.
The information is not transferred, sold or licensed to other parties. If enabled, sharing DNA matches are included. MyHeritage will not share results from DNA when requested or in the case of acquisition from the owner.
It is possible to block MyHeritage from sharing personal information derived from DNA matches. It can also be disabled from appearing on search results.

Pricing Plans
MyHeritage has two options to make use of their service: subscription or kits. In the subscription, you can avail of their services for free for a family tree of 250 members. However, you won’t get access to any of their features. If you can pay for their subscriptions, they offer paid plans. It starts at $79/year for the Premium Plan or $189 per year for the Full Plan.
Each has access to specific features based on the price plan.
On the other hand, they offer an option to have the kit done in the comfort of your home. There are two options: Standard and Health & Ancestry.
Standard Kit
For $90, plus shipping charges, you will gain ethnicity reports and access to MyHeritage’s DNA matches on their website. You can contact potential relatives with matches.
Health and Ancestry Kit
This kit costs $220, plus shipping fees. The major difference is that it contains information on genetic risks and carrier status. Example: a family who has a history of diabetes and other medical dangers. Certain illnesses that are rare can be considered.

How are DNA samples processed in MyHeritage?
MyHeritage utilizes microarray-based tests for autosomal DNA. Raw data is given which The company uses to determine DNA matches and ethnicities based on all ancestral lines, both paternal and maternal.

Can you revoke a MyHeritage subscription?
Of course. When you visit the MyHeritage website, simply click on your name and select “My Orders.” After that, select “Site Subscribers.” Once you have viewed what your subscription’s status is, click “View Details.” Under it, you can locate the “Stop renewal” button.
